You've got a lot of skin, about 20 square feet of it. With so much skin hanging out there in the heat and cold, wind and sun, it's not surprising that you might have the occasional bump or blemish. What about that scaly patch of skin on your knee (might be psoriasis) or that rough red patch of skin on your nose (could be skin cancer)? Is it serious? Is there a cure or some type of treatment? The answer to the latter is usually yes.

Take a tour through our guide to the most common skin conditions, and you'll find not only pictures of those annoying lumps and bumps, but also information aplenty on causes, treatments and ways to prevent them from coming back.

Speaking of prevention, did you know that two of the most serious skin maladies, cancer and premature aging of the facial skin, are often preventable? You have to start early, though. Click here to find information about kids and their skin.
